Trent Reznor, Atticus Ross Nab Two Oscar Noms for Best Original Score

Trent Reznor and Atticus Ross will have two chances to win this year’s Oscar for Best Original Score.

The nominations for the 93rd Annual Academy Awards were announced bright and early today (March 15), and Reznor and Ross picked up two nominations for Best Original Score for their work on Mank and Soul.

The score for Soul, which saw Reznor and Ross collaborate with Jon Batiste, has already won the Golden Globe for Best Original Score earlier this month.

Reznor and Ross have had a lot of success with their score work. This year’s win for Soul was their second Golden Globe win for Best Original Score. Their first came in 2011 for their score work on The Social Network for which they also earned an Academy Award for Best Original Score. Reznor and Ross have also nabbed an Emmy Award for Outstanding Music Composition for a Limited Series, Movie or Special in 2020 for their score work on Watchmen.

The 93rd Annual Academy Awards will air on ABC on April 25 at 8 PM ET.
